Her chest tightened at the way Castor was looking at her. He brought the world into sharper focus: The brightening sky as the hours tilted toward morning; the blood on her hands, arms, and jeans; the breath flaring in and out her. Lore saw herself through Castor’s eyes, how she must have looked half-wild to him. As if she were a monster.
